N2 - A new factorization technique, known as Quadrant Interlocking Factorization (QIF), has recently been shown to exhibit a degree of inherent parallelism which is superior to that of L-U factorization. It is shown here that the QIF method may be derived more simply using block L-U factorization (BLUF) techniques.
